Excluded Period definition

Excluded Period means, with respect to any additional amount payable under Section 2.11, the period ending 120 days prior to the applicable Lender’s delivery of a certificate referenced in Section 2.11(a) or 2.11(b), as applicable, with respect to such additional amount.
Excluded Period means any period during which the Company is entitled to suspend trading of the Common Stock by any Investor pursuant to Section 4(f) pertaining to a "Negotiation Event" (as therein defined), Section 5(f) or due to a transfer by the Investor contemplated by Section 10(g).

Excluded Period means, with respect to any additional amount payable under Section 1.11(a)(ii), 1.11(c), 1.11(d), 1.11(e) or 2.06, the period ending 180 days prior to the applicable Lender’s delivery of the written notice referenced in 1.11(a)(ii), 1.11(c), 1.11(d), 1.11(e) or 2.06, as applicable, with respect to such additional amount.

Excluded Period means, with respect to any additional amount payable under Section 2.13, the period ending 120 days prior to the applicable Lender’s delivery of a certificate referenced in Section 2.13(a) or 2.13(b), as applicable, with respect to such additional amount.
Excluded Period means, in respect of a Premises and to the extent known at the time of completing the Premises Annex, the periods in which the Customer does not want, or the Premises is unable, to participate in the Demand Response Scheme, as set out in the Premises Annex.
Excluded Period means any period of Unavailability (measured in minutes) caused by a Force Majeure Event affecting Warehouse.
